Transaction 0631b478759f675475f3f22a68bbbef55b67cfb375966dc6bb43d8c7d148f907
1 Input
1 Output
-
0631b478759f675475f3f22a68bbbef55b67cfb375966dc6bb43d8c7d148f907:0
- value
- 66489
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b140c59840397d8f154d5e08f216fe813ca04916 OP_EQUAL
- address
- 3HrF7vcDyaMs3vuUjYtkztNhrUHdPe4scD